Former England all-rounder Moeen Ali has praised Mohammed Siraj for his extraordinary performance in the Anderson-Tendulkar Trophy 2025. Siraj spearheaded India’s bowling attack confidently and guided India to triumph at Edgbaston and The Oval. In the final Test, the speedster snatched victory from the jaws of defeat by picking up England’s three off final four wickets on the last day. He ended up as the most successful bowler in the series with 23 wickets and now, his performance is getting hailed by former servants of the sport. Sachin Tendulkar, Greg Chappell, Ravichandran Ashwin, Mike Atherton, and former New Zealand captain and now-England coach Brendon McCullum also praised the 31-year-old’s effort in the competition.
Moeen, who played 68 Tests for England from 2014 to 2023, has also applauded Siraj’s gallant bowling show in the series. The 38-year-old spoke to ANI and said that Siraj’s performance against England indicates that he has become a plausible match-winner for India. "Siraj has been outstanding in the England series. The energy, aggression, and consistency he brings with the ball is world-class. He's matured into a genuine match-winner for India, and it's always a challenge for batsmen facing him. What impresses me most is his ability to control the ball. He has got a big heart and never backs down. That is what makes him so special. Credit to him for the impact he's making," remarked Moeen.
Mohammed Siraj’s sensational Test record at The Oval
Mohammed Siraj possesses magnificent Test bowling numbers at The Oval. The pacer has played three contests at the distinguished venue in which he has clinched 15 wickets in six innings. In India’s six-run win, he chipped in with nine wickets and got the Player Of The Match (POTM) award.
